    Position Summary Information

    General Summary

    TheSr. Civil Engineerperforms highly responsible supervisory and/or senior level civil engineering work in the field, plant and/or office. This role will be an integral part in maintaining the water facilities and infrastructure that is part of the WSSC Water transmission and distribution system.

    Essential Functions

    + Performs research and develops plans for major water and wastewater util­ities projects

    + Supervises and participates in project design

    + Participates in the planning of future departmental activities

    + Prepares or supervises preparation of detailed plans and specifications for projects within the area of specialty

    + Designs and/or supervises the designing of a variety of structures, includ­ing water and sewer systems

    + Assists in the formulation of long-range pro­grams for utilities engineering improvements

    + Directs research studies and compilation of comprehensive reports related to plant development

    + Prepares or supervises preparation of specifications for use in purchasing, engineering, construction and maintenance supplies and materials

    + Reviews Commission standards and specifications for adequacy and clarity

    + Prepares special reports on construction maintenance and general utilities problems including treatment equipment, pumps, operating equipment, and storage tanks

    + Supervises Engineers and Engineering Assistants in preparing plans, writing specifications, evaluation and testing materials, making preliminary and construction layout surveys and inspecting construction work in progress and on completion for adherence to plans and specifications, and for quality of materials and workmanship

    + Consults with and advises superior regarding problems encountered during construction of major utilities projects

    + May function as supervisor of division in absence of superior

    + Attends final inspections and recommends acceptance or rejection of com­pleted work

    + Prepares contract change orders and time extensions

    + Reviews and checks final estimates, acceptance letters, design deficiency reports, weekly and daily construction reports, status reports, time cards and leave slips

    + Assists in the preparation of the departmental budget for annual and capital programs

    + Prepares periodic comprehensive reports of activities

    + Drives a vehicle to conduct WSSC Water business

    Required Knowledge, Skills, And Abilities

    + Thorough knowledge of the princi­ples and practices of civil engineering

    + Considerable knowledge of modern methods and techniques as applied to design, materials evaluation, construction and maintenance of water and wastewater utilities

    + Ability to perform profes­sional and technical research work and to give reliable advice on difficult engineering problems

    + Ability to plan, assign, and supervise the work of profession­al and technical personnel

    + Ability to deal with property owners, contrac­tors, and the general public and to effect satisfactory working relationships

    + Good professional engineering judgment

     

    Minimum Education, Experience Requirements

     

    Bachelor’s degree and 3+ years of civil engineering experience

    Additional Requirements

    + Completion of the WSSC Water Financial Disclosure statement within 30 days of employment and annually

    + Possession of a valid driver’s license, with no more than 4 points, and the ability to obtain and maintain a WSSC Water driver’s permit within 90 days of hire or transfer date

    + Employees in this position are designated or considered emergency personnel; therefore, the employee must report to work as scheduled or as directed by their supervisor when WSSC Water declares an event that requires emergency personnel to report to work

     

    Preferences

     

    Registration as a Professional Engineer in the State of Maryland
